How much does CEH cost?
CEH costs USD $1,199 retail (non-member) and does not include performance-based questions.
Where is EC-Council based?
Albuquerque, New Mexico
EC-Council is headquartered in Albuquerque, New Mexico, and has certified over 237,000 professionals from 145 countries.
What is CND course?
CND is a network security course designed to help organizations create and deploy the most comprehensive network defense system. The most practical network security and defense program ever — more than 50% of the course is lab-intensive to ensure application of real-world skills.
Is CEH open book?
The CEH Practical is a hands-on exam consist of 20 challenges, a time duration of 6 hours, delivered through EC-Council’s Aspen — iLabs environment and is an open-book (open internet) test.

Why does the ECEC-Council Certified Network defender exam use multiple question banks?
EC-Council Certified Network Defender exams use multiple question banks in order to maintain the high integrity of our certification examinations. Each form is carefully analyzed through beta testing with an appropriate sample group under the guide of a committee of subject matter experts.
What are network security controls?
Network security controls allow for a secure data exchange. In order to achieve this, the organization or the network security officer implements network protocols. Network protocols allow communication between two or more network devices.
